Hello,

Im trying to view setup and hold times, but i cant seem to figure out the difference between the following:


(for either min or max delay type):
report_timing -path_type summary -max_paths 10000
report_timing -start_end_pair -path_type summary
report_timing -cover_design -path_type summary

I read the documentation, but i dont quite understand it. They all return different # of paths in some cases, and same # of paths in others, and i cant see the pattern.
What i want to do is, report ALL paths (in summary mode) so i can read the setup/hold times in the 3rd column easily, whether violating or not.
But i cant figure out which option to use to get FULL coverage and whats the difference between these options (none, -start_end_pair, -cover_design).
